Germination Stage
π± Duration of Germination
Germination is the first exciting step in growing pepper plants. Typically, you can expect seeds to sprout within 7-14 days if you provide optimal conditions.
π Conditions for Successful Germination
To ensure your seeds germinate successfully, focus on three key factors:
π‘οΈ Soil Temperature
Maintain a soil temperature between 70Β°F to 85Β°F (21Β°C to 29Β°C). This warm environment is crucial for kickstarting the germination process.
π§ Soil Moisture
Keep the soil consistently moist, but avoid waterlogging. Too much water can drown the seeds, while too little can halt germination altogether.
π‘ Light Requirements
During the initial germination phase, seeds prefer indirect light or complete darkness. This helps them focus energy on sprouting rather than photosynthesis.

Seedling Stage
Duration of Seedling Growth π±
The seedling stage is a crucial phase in the life of pepper plants. On average, it lasts about 2-4 weeks until the plants develop their true leaves.
Characteristics of Healthy Seedlings πΏ
Healthy seedlings exhibit vibrant green leaves, a clear sign of good health.
Sturdy, upright stems are essential; they should stand tall without wilting.
Additionally, a well-established root system is vital, often visible through drainage holes at the bottom of the pot.

Vegetative Growth Stage
π± Duration of Vegetative Growth
The vegetative growth stage lasts about 4 to 8 weeks. This duration can vary based on the pepper variety and growing conditions.
πΏ Changes in Plant Structure and Leaf Development
During this stage, you'll notice significant changes in your pepper plants.
Leaf Development
Expect an increase in both the size and number of leaves. Typically, each node will produce 4 to 6 leaves, creating a lush canopy.
Stem Thickening
As the plants grow, their stems will thicken and become more robust. This structural support is crucial for the plant's future growth and fruiting.
Branching
Lateral branches will start to develop, enhancing the plant's potential for fruit production. More branches mean more opportunities for flowers and, ultimately, peppers.

Flowering and Seed Production Stage
πΌ Duration of Flowering
The flowering stage of pepper plants typically lasts between 2 to 4 weeks. This duration can vary based on environmental conditions, such as temperature and humidity.
π Pollination Process and Its Importance
Most pepper plants are self-pollinating, which means they can produce fruit without needing pollen from another plant. However, cross-pollination can enhance genetic diversity and fruit quality.
Pollination Aids
Wind and insects play crucial roles in pollination. They help transfer pollen, increasing the chances of successful fruit set.
Importance of Pollination
Successful pollination is vital for fruit development. Without it, your plants may produce fewer or no peppers at all.
β³ Duration of Seed Production
After flowering, it takes about 4 to 6 weeks for seeds to mature. This timeline is essential for planning your gardening activities.
π± Harvesting Seeds and Their Viability
Timing is key when it comes to harvesting seeds. Wait until the fruits are fully ripe to ensure the best seed quality.
Seed Viability
Once harvested, seeds can remain viable for 2 to 3 years if stored properly.
Storage Conditions
To maintain seed health, keep them in a cool, dry, and dark environment. This will help ensure they germinate successfully when you're ready to plant.

Growth Rate and Maturation Time
π± How Long Until Pepper Plants Are Fully Grown?
Pepper plants typically take about 70-90 days to mature from seed to harvest. This timeframe can vary based on the specific variety and growing conditions.
β‘οΈ Factors Influencing Growth Rate
Temperature
Maintaining an optimal temperature range of 70Β°F to 85Β°F (21Β°C to 29Β°C) is crucial for healthy growth. Too cold or too hot can slow down development significantly.
βοΈ Light
Pepper plants thrive in full sun, requiring 6-8 hours of direct sunlight daily. Adequate light not only boosts growth but also enhances fruit quality.
πΏ Nutrient Availability
Proper fertilization is key to supporting faster growth. A balanced nutrient supply ensures that your plants have what they need to flourish at each growth stage.

π½οΈ Changes in Nutrient Requirements at Different Stages
During germination, pepper plants have low nutrient needs, primarily focusing on moisture. This is a critical time when the seeds are just beginning to sprout.
Once seedlings emerge, their nutrient requirements shift. They need increased nitrogen to support vigorous leaf growth, setting the stage for a strong foundation.
In the vegetative stage, a balanced NPK (Nitrogen, Phosphorus, Potassium) ratio is essential for overall health. This balance helps the plant grow robustly, preparing it for the next phases.
As the plants enter flowering and fruiting, their nutrient needs change again. Higher levels of potassium and phosphorus are crucial for fruit development, ensuring that the plants can produce a bountiful harvest.
